Moldova suspends AI law drafting on EU recommendation

Government of MoldovaMoldova has paused Moldovan AI law drafting on EU advice, said Michelle Iliev, State Secretary at the Ministry of Economic Development and Digitalization. The European Commission is simplifying its own AI Act via the Digital Omnibus package, making a parallel effort unnecessary. AI regulation resumes once the EU framework is finalised.

CNAM launches Ana, an AI healthcare assistant for citizens

National Health Insurance Company (CNAM)Moldova's National Health Insurance Company (CNAM) has rolled out Ana, an AI healthcare assistant built into its web portal, to field citizen questions on mandatory health insurance. This AI-driven virtual assistant handles three tasks: coverage checks, payment steps, and eligible medical services. CNAM treats it as a trial run, watching results before wider use.

Survey finds 78% of Moldova IT Park companies use AI

Moldova Innovation Technology Park (MITP)A new poll shows 78% of firms at Moldova Innovation Technology Park (MITP) have woven artificial intelligence into daily operations, reflecting broad AI adoption in Moldova IT Park. Researchers surveyed nearly 2,800 businesses between April and May 2026: 37% run it organisation-wide, 41% apply it to select tasks, 10% are trialling it, and 11% reported none. Findings point to workplace AI tools spreading across Moldova's tech sector.
